Tommy (Tom) Patrick, 67 of Springfield, Ohio, a dedicated family man, passed away surrounded by family on February 21, 2025, at Miami Valley Hospital after a period of declining health. He was born on May 27, 1957, in Whitesburg, Kentucky, where he laid the foundations for a life filled with love, passion, and commitment to his family and community.

Tom was well-known for his work as the owner and operator of Back to Life Taxidermy, where he showcased his artistic talents and respect for nature. His dedication to his craft not only brought joy to his clients but also reflected his lifelong passion for hunting and the outdoors. An avid fisherman, Tom spent countless hours enjoying the tranquility of nature, finding both solace and excitement in the great outdoors. His enthusiasm extended beyond fishing and hunting; he was an ardent, life-long fan of the Chicago Cubs baseball team, and was passionate about NASCAR. 

In addition to his interests, Tom's proudest accomplishments included creating a website for the Electric Bass Circuit, showcasing his creativity and dedication to the fishing community. Tom was a proud veteran of the United States Army. He will be remembered for his warm, and witty sense of humor. 

Tom was known as a proud "Papaw Box" to his beloved grandchildren, Ezekiel and Calista McKinney, who brought immense joy to his life. His family was everything to him. He is survived by his loving wife, Vickie (Hamblin) Patrick; his mother, Barbara (Sexton) Patrick; his daughter, Shannon (Jeremy) McKinney; his son, Ryan Patrick; his sister, Peggy Smith; and his brother-in-law with whom he had a great friendship with, Donald Hamblin. Tom was preceded in death by his father, Carl Patrick, and his special friend, Timmy Wooten.

The community will pay respects during visitation on February 27, 2025, from 11:00 AM to 1:00 PM at Jackson Lytle and Lewis Life Celebration Center, followed by the funeral service at 1:00 PM. Tom will then be laid to rest at Enon Cemetery with military honors.

Tom Patrick will be deeply missed by all who knew him. His legacy of love for his family, passion for nature, and zest for life will continue to resonate in the hearts of his wife, children, grandchildren, and friends.
